+2001-11-16 Neil Jerram <neil@ossau.uklinux.net>
+
+ These changes add a @deffnx C function declaration and function
+ index entries for each Guile primitive to the copy of the doc
+ snarf output that is used for reference manual synchronization.
+ Online help is unchanged.
+
+ * snarf-check-and-output-texi (*manual-flag*,
+ snarf-check-and-output-texi): Handle `--manual' invocation arg
+ passed through from libguile/Makefile.am.
+ (*c-function-name*, begin-multiline, do-command): Pick out C
+ function name from snarfed token stream.
+ (end-multiline): Add @deffnx C declaration and function index
+ entries to output.
+ (*primitive-deffnx-signature*, *primitive-deffnx-sig-length*):
+ Fluff to help insert the C declaration after any "@deffnx
+ primitive" lines in the snarfed docstring.
